The Furka Pass is a 2,429 m high Swiss road pass in the Alps. It connects the Urseren Valley (the upper valley of the Reuss River) in the canton of Uri with the Goms district in the canton of Valais. It straddles the European watershed between the Mediterranean Sea and the North Sea. Source: Furka Pass – Wikipedia https://share.google/zJGI3KsPRtARfpYje

Frequently Asked Questions

What are some of the most notable mountain passes around Guttannen?

Guttannen is a gateway to several spectacular mountain passes. The Grimsel Pass and the Susten Pass are particularly renowned, offering breathtaking scenery and impressive engineering. Other popular passes and trails include the Grosse Scheidegg, known as a starting point for various tours, and the Furka Pass, often combined with Grimsel and Susten for an epic road trip.

What unique natural features can I expect to see on the Grimsel Pass?

The Grimsel Pass traverses a wild, granite-rich mountainous region. You'll encounter panoramic views of rugged peaks, crystal lakes like Grimselsee and Totensee, and sweeping alpine vistas. The area is also notable for its significant hydroelectric installations, including impressive dams and reservoirs like Räterichsbodensee and Grimselsee, which are striking visual features.

What makes the Susten Pass a special destination?

The Susten Pass is celebrated for its scenic road design, featuring wide, flowing curves that offer an enjoyable driving experience. It provides stunning panoramas of the Gadmen Valley and the Steinen Glacier, which is visible directly from the road. The pass also showcases impressive architectural elements, including tunnels and bridges, as it navigates gorges and alpine forests.

Are there any historical or cultural points of interest near the mountain passes?

Yes, the Grimsel Pass has been a significant trade route for centuries. The area is rich in mineral deposits, and the Prospector's Museum in Guttannen showcases rock crystals found in the region. While not directly historical, the hydroelectric installations on the Grimsel Pass represent a marvel of modern engineering with a long history of development.

What outdoor activities can I do near the mountain passes around Guttannen?

The region offers a wide range of outdoor activities. For cycling enthusiasts, there are numerous routes, including challenging ones like the 'Grimsel Pass and the Totensee – Old Grimsel Road Rock Tunnels loop'. Hikers can explore trails such as the 'Trift Bridge – Windegghütte loop' or the 'Thousand Steps Trail – Gelmersee loop'. Is the Gelmerbahn Funicular accessible from the Grimsel Pass area?

Yes, near Handegg, which is beyond Guttannen and along the Grimsel Pass route, you'll find the Gelmerbahn. This is the world's steepest funicular railway, ascending to the picturesque Gelmer Lake, where visitors can enjoy a hiking loop.

What is the best time of year to visit the mountain passes around Guttannen?

The best time to visit is typically from late spring to early autumn (June to October). Both the Grimsel and Susten Passes are usually closed due to heavy snow from October/November to May/June. During the open season, you'll experience lush green mountain landscapes, snow-kissed peaks, and abundant alpine flora.

Are there any family-friendly options for exploring the mountain passes?

While many routes offer challenging climbs, some areas are more accessible. For instance, the Jungfraujoch, known as the 'Top of Europe', can be reached by train without significant effort, making it a great option for families to experience high alpine scenery. The Gelmerbahn funicular also offers an exciting, family-friendly ascent to Gelmer Lake.

What do visitors particularly enjoy about the mountain passes around Guttannen?

Visitors frequently praise the stunning panoramic views, the impressive engineering of the pass roads, and the diverse hiking and cycling opportunities. The sense of space and scale on passes like Grimsel, and the dramatic yet elegant scenery of Susten, are often highlighted. The Eiger Trail, for example, is loved for its imposing views of the Eiger wall.

Are there places to eat or stay near the mountain passes?

Yes, for instance, the Grimsel Hospiz is perched atop a rock near the Grimsel Lake's dam, offering a cozy hotel experience with stunning views and serving as a perfect coffee stop. Along the routes, you may find other restaurants or mountain huts, especially at popular starting points or summits like Grosse Scheidegg.

How accessible are the mountain passes around Guttannen?

During the open season (roughly June to October), the passes are generally well-maintained and accessible by car, motorcycle, or bicycle. The Grimsel Pass also has a PostBus Switzerland service that uses the pass several times a day. Guttannen itself is accessible year-round, though heavy snowfall can cause temporary closures in winter.
